Is a grey car better than a silver car?

Silver cars are better at hiding dust than grey cars, however grey cars are better at hiding mud. Grey cars typically look shinier when clean because the darker paint is better at reflecting the environment. Silver cars are better at hiding scratches whilst grey cars are better at hiding stone chips. Which Color Stays Looking the Cleanest?

Which car color is better white or grey?

And generally, lighter colour cars are easier to keep clean than darker colours. Grey and silver hide both dust and dirt very easily. White is a good option but can look dirty on the lower sections. Black and dark metallic colours highlight dust, water spots and imperfections so often look the dirtiest.

Are grey cars hard to keep clean?

The easiest car colors to keep clean are white, gray, silver and blue. They're easier to keep clean because they don't show dirt as easily as other car colors. The hardest car colors to keep clean are red and orange because they show stains very easily.

Do grey cars look dirty?

Grey cars are the easiest color to clean. They hide dust and dirt very easily and look newer and cleaner for longer. They are also easier to clean in hot weather because the panels will not heat up as much as darker colors, which reduces the risk of water spots.

Do gray cars get hit more?

“Darker colors and colors with low contrast to the road environment, including silver, grey, green, red, blue and black, tend to be associated with a higher crash risk, particularly in daylight hours.

What color car is easier to resell?

White, silver and gray cars can keep a clean look longer than black or red cars. When deciding on your car color, keep in mind that popular colors are easier to resell, partly because customers believe their opportunities for reselling them down the road are higher, leading to a feedback loop.

What color car is best for a scuff?

The color of your car isn't just important for safety and comfort. When it comes to scratches and scuff marks, for example, darker cars take the most work to keep clean, as blemishes stand out more clearly on their surfaces. White, silver and gray cars can keep a clean look longer than black or red cars. When deciding on your car color, keep in mind that popular colors are easier to resell, partly because customers believe their opportunities for reselling them down the road are higher, leading to a feedback loop. White, gray and silver cars may have higher resale values because they age better as well.

What is the safest color to drive?

Yellow cars are also reasonably safe. They're bright enough to see at any time of day and in rain, fog or snow. Taxi cabs in the U.S. are yellow for this reason. Lime green, in particular, is a very safe color because few objects have it, ensuring it stands out anywhere, and because it contrasts with fog, snow and cloudy skies better than white. Orange is another safe color, though many automakers don't offer it. The only environments where orange might not stand out are deserts with orange sand or dirt, such as the Australian Outback. Pink is another safe color due to its vibrancy.

What colors are dangerous to drive?

They can also blend in with signs, traffic lights, brake lights and sirens. Another moderately unsafe color is green. Green cars stand out against dark roads, but they blend in with grass, trees, fences, bus stops, traffic lights and many other environments. A green car next to large open green spaces makes them hard to distinguish from surrounding hills, for example.

Which car color has the highest resale value?

White, gray and silver cars may have higher resale values because they age better as well. All in all, the safest car color is probably white when it comes to avoiding accidents, though white cars are also among the most frequently stolen.

What is the most dangerous car color?

The Most Dangerous Car Colors. Although it's one of the most popular car colors, black is the most dangerous car color of all. That's because black cars are very hard to see at night, and they blend in with the black surfaces of most roads. Blue cars are among the most dangerous as well. In addition to being difficult to spot in low light ...

What is the most stolen car color?

Other top-selling car colors include black, medium dark blue, medium dark gray, medium dark green, light green and bright red. Blue and silver cars are among the most likely to be stolen, according to a 2010 research report from Tilburg University in the Netherlands.
